This role is for a Registered Nurse to join the Major Trauma team who are passionate about improving care for seriously injured patients. The hospital is well equipped with a helipad, major speciality for Neurosurgery, Burns, Plastics, Pelvic Surgery and Open Fractures. This is an excellent opportunity for a Registered Nurse to gain experience in a diverse and busy role. You will be working as a Registered Nurse within the Major Trauma team and responsible for the following duties;
- Organising and participating in the delivery of high standards of evidence-based nursing care
- Variety of clinical skills including VAC therapy, Central line care, insertion of naso-gastric tube, collar care for spinal injuries, catheterisation, care of an epidural and more
- Provide post-operative care
- Ensuring provision of a safe and therapeutic environment for all patients, relatives, visitors and colleagues
- Contributing towards the health promotion of patients by providing education, support, advice and referral is required
